1 How not to make your Disaster drill a Disaster What you will take away today Ins and outs of a drill Anatomy of a victim scenario View a video of drill Lessons Learned 1
2 Plan Drill Hot Wash or Debrief Anatomy of Drills The Plan What is the objective of the drill Type of incident Liability Victims Setup and flow of victims Placing victims 2
3 Type of Scenario Small Classroom scenario 1 5 victims Medium size 5 20 victims Large Large Scale plus victims Clear Objectives Write your objectives down Write the definition of a successful drill Use % or actual numbers Define key points observers need to look 3
4 Guidelines for a successful Exercise Properly triage 95% of the victims Transport successful 85% of the victims to the correct location One victim deteriorates from critical to dead in the triage area did they address this Deal with an aftershock, ensuring safety of all DRT members on scene did they do a safety check Clear Critiques Points Task Yes/No Notes 1. Did the team have proper gear 2. Did they have defined roles and worked in pairs 3. Did they search in the correct direction starting to the right 4. Did theyproperly identify any areas of safety risk 5. How did they handle victims 6. Did they properly assess and tag the victims per the START Triage protocol 4
5 The scenario Type of incident Earthquake Fire/explosion Collision Vitals Respirations Perfusion Mental Status Action Victim Scenario Anatomy of a scenario Victim Signs & Symptom Victim 1 Vital Signs: Respirations 25/min Perfusion < 2 seconds Mental Status can follow instructions Able to Walk Yes The victim was in Earthquakedisaster The victim was in Earthquake disaster, with the following injuries abrasions to the right ear and abrasions to the face, they are ambulatory, their respirations are 25/min, mental status is can follow instructions and a cap refill of < 2 seconds they are scared. 5
6 The Drill Check In Victims Setting the scene Let the participants work the issue Have numerous observers More points of view Use video and pictures Get supplies back at the end of the drill Disaster Drills Victims Where to get victims United Way Boy Scouts Girl Scouts Youth Groups Drama clubs 6

8 What Victims need Old clothes Will get messy Change of clothes Plastic bag Take old clothes home Strip & Flip Bathing suit underneath old clothes Not to bring any valuables The Good, The Bad The Ugly Debrief Everyone involved has an opportunity to comment Leader takes notes and is NOT JUDGEMENTAL Show as many pictures as possible at the debrief if possible Look for ways to make it better MAKE PEOPLE FEEL GOOD ABOUT PARTICAPATING 8
9 Lessons Learned Pick your Victims carefully Lessons Learned Match victims with wardrobe 9
10 Lessons Learned Do not let victims improvise too much Lessons Learned Too much of a good thing 10
11 Lesson Learned Victims too bloody resulting in unmanageable triage Not enough victims recycle them, pretend they have been transported to hospital and have them rejoin disaster Be very organized with your victims and scenarios make sure victims tags match moulage and victim scenario Ross Kocen First on Scene Training LLC
